Discovering the Different Kinds Of Roof Provider Available for Your Property When thinking about roofing services for a property, numerous alternatives accommodate specific needs and difficulties. From normal inspections that identify potential issues to emergency repair work that address unforeseen damages, each service plays a crucial function in keeping a https://landenfppom.mybuzzblog.com/15299940/springfield-roofing-companies-reveal-the-roofing-materials-that-last-the-longest